Multiple-Element Gas Container Market Size is valued at USD 169.08 Mn in 2023 and is predicted to reach USD 303.6 Mn by the year 2031 at a 7.7% CAGR during the forecast period for 2024-2031.
A multiple-element gas container is essentially a sturdy tank designed to securely store a combination of different gases under high pressure. These versatile tanks find their use across a broad spectrum, from scientific research and medical therapies to various industrial processes, tailored to the specific gas blend required for each application. Constructed to ensure safety, these containers are equipped with precise valves for controlled gas release. They come clearly labeled, providing essential information on the gas mixtures contained within and guidelines for safe usage. Such containers play a crucial role in activities demanding specific gas mixes for optimal performance.

Recent Developments:
- In Sept 2023, An investment exceeding £1 million was declared at the European headquarters of Luxfer Gas Cylinders, situated in Nottingham. As a result of this investment, a new production facility will be built to facilitate the distribution of hydrogen throughout the United Kingdom and Europe via "virtual" gas pipelines.
- In June 2023, Linde plc entered into multiple agreements with Wanhua Chemical Group, a chemical company, to further enhance their collaboration in various strategic domains in China. Linde has entered into long-term contracts with Wanhua to provide industrial gases to its chemical production facilities using the ASUs. Linde expanded its network density in the Fujian province, facilitating future growth.
